Tried loads of stuff... Thanks for you're suggestions.... Here is the report

Rhythmbox
Good, efficient and seemed quick... Allows tagging of tracks, but limited tags that can be edited.... So wasn't good enough for me... But I still use it to play music...

Gtkipod
Perfect... Has some quirks.... But which software doesn't.... Allows multiple tagging and the full range of tag able list.... Also smart list etc...
So for people who were using mediamonkey on windows.... This is it...

Clementine
Seems very friendly to work with.... But not intuitive in many places which throws you off.... I couldn't get it to open a folder containing subfolders.... I'm sure there is way but couldn't waste time then.... Will try again....
But that was such as severe impediment to Mu using it that I just couldn't....
But I like the interface better than others....

easytag
I tried this to tag my music.... Complicated and tricky... It does appeal to my technical side.... And it should be easy to figure after knowing some basics.... But I was time tied when I tried it... So had to dump it quickly....
